Vending Machines in Metro Stations can Add to Passenger Convenience
Passengers of the metro railway in the major cities of India are now getting used to a superior intra-city commuting experience as compared to their earlier experience of riding in overcrowded autorickshaws and buses. The metro rail network has come in as a much-needed relief to intra city commuters but it has also raised their…
Read more
Recent Comments